Rudy 45 Acquires Early Detect Marketing Wednesday May 24, 7:51 am ET Revenues to be Approximately $35-40 Million
SANTA MONICA, Calif., May 24, 2006 (PRIMEZONE) -- RUDY 45 (Other OTC:RDYF.PK - News) announces that it has entered into a new LOI effective April 30, 2006, to acquire EDI Marketing (EDIM), a wholly owned subsidiary of Early Detect Incorporated (EDI). EDIM will receive an assignment from EDI of all sales and marketing contracts with respect to EDI's integrated line of in-home self-testing healthcare diagnostic products. These contracts are estimated to result in revenues of $35-$40 million dollars. About EDI Marketing
Headquartered in Costa Mesa, California, Early Detect Incorporated employs 26 people in 4 different locations in Southern California, Phoenix, and Dallas. EDI Marketing distributes their products to some of the most nationally known companies in the U.S. They distribute nationally to CVS Corp (NYSE:CVS - News) and regionally to Costco Wholesale Corporation (NasdaqNM:COST - News). In addition, they also sell to major chains in Canada. EDI holds all patents on most of their products and either manufactures them directly or uses independent labs.
